World of Buxom
Zashono Academy: Where 100% of the girls who graduate float without holding their breath.

Practically every single known female character, excluding the occasional Token Pettanko, is unquestionably big-breasted. Whether they be skinny, average, muscular or chubby, female characters have larger-than-average breasts. This is especially evident when there is a wide-range of body types, and the only common feature is a large bust.

This can be Enforced in Video Games where everyone looks familiar because they all use the same model. If one female NPC has large breasts, all female NPCs have them. Particuarly common in MMORPGs.

This is not about a lot of large-breasted women. This is where over 90% of the female cast shown has large knockers, making it seem like this body type is the norm rather than a slightly uncommon occurrence (as in Real Life).

Usually occurs as a result of Author Appeal.
